Разработкой первой версии программы, ставшей впоследствии стандартом для электронных таблиц, занимался инженер-программист Дуг Кландин в 1982 году. Именно он создал прототип под названием Multiplan, который стал прямым предшественником Microsoft Excel. Этот факт часто упускается из виду, так как массовая известность пришла к продукту позже, когда он был переименован и адаптирован для графических интерфейсов. Первоначальный код писался для операционной системы CP/M, а затем был портирован на MS-DOS, что заложило технический фундамент для будущих версий.
История того, кто изобрел Excel, неразрывно связана с эволюцией вычислительной техники того времени. Кландин работал в компании Microsoft, которая тогда активно искала способы конкурировать с доминирующим продуктом VisiCalc и его successor — Lotus 1-2-3. Ключевым моментом стало понимание, что текстовый интерфейс ограничен, и будущее за графическим управлением. Поэтому, когда Apple начала работу над Macintosh, Microsoft получила доступ к ранним спецификациям и начала разработку нативной версии для новой платформы, что кардинально отличало их от конкурентов, пытавшихся эмулировать текстовый режим.
На ранних этапах развития проект имел кодовое название Odyssey, но юридические вопросы потребовали смены имени. Торговая марка «Excel» уже использовалась другой компанией, поэтому в США продукт вышел под именем Microsoft Excel, а на международном рынке иногда маркировался иначе, пока права не были урегулированы. Это позволило запустить продукт в 1985 году исключительно для Apple Macintosh, что стало стратегическим ходом для захвата рынка новых графических компьютеров.
Предыстория и создание Multiplan
Прежде чем появился современный Excel, Microsoft выпустила программу Multiplan в 1982 году. Она была популярна на системах CP/M, но потерпела поражение в конкурентной борьбе с Lotus 1-2-3 на платформе MS-DOS. Lotus 1-2-3 обладала более быстрым движком вычислений и лучшей оптимизацией, что заставило инженеров Microsoft пересмотреть архитектуру своего продукта. Вместо того чтобы просто улучшать Multiplan, было принято решение создать принципиально новую программу с нуля.
Дуг Кландин, работая в тесном контакте с другими разработчиками, понял, что для победы над Lotus необходимо использовать преимущества графического интерфейса, который только зарождался. Пока конкуренты оптимизировали клавиатурные сочетания для текстовых терминалов, команда Microsoft готовилась к эре мыши и окон. VisiCorp и Lotus упустили этот момент, сосредоточившись на совместимости со старыми стандартами, что в итоге позволило Excel занять доминирующее положение через несколько лет.
⚠️ Внимание: Многие ошибочно полагают, что Excel был создан сразу для Windows. На самом деле первая версия вышла для Mac OS, и только через два года появилась версия для Windows.
Разработка велась в условиях высокой секретности и конкуренции. Инженеры должны были обеспечить не только вычислительную мощность, но и удобство визуального представления данных. Ячеистая структура была реализована с возможностью использования произвольных адресов, что отличало новый подход от нумерации строк и столбцов в старых системах. Это позволило создавать более гибкие и понятные модели данных.
Первый запуск для Apple Macintosh
Официальной датой рождения Excel считается 1985 год, когда программа была выпущена для компьютеров Apple Macintosh. Это было рискованное решение, так как доля рынка Mac тогда была невелика. Однако Microsoft рассчитывала на то, что графический интерфейс станет стандартом, и хотела быть готовой к этому моменту. Программа поддерживала использование мыши, выпадающие меню и визуальное редактирование ячеек, что было революционным для того времени.
Успех версии для Mac убедил руководство компании в правильности выбранного пути. Пользователи оценили возможность видеть формулы и результаты вычислений одновременно, а также удобство навигации по большим таблицам. WYSIWYG (What You See Is What You Get) принцип стал основой интерфейса. Это означало, что на экране отображалось именно то, что должно было быть напечатано, без необходимости переключаться в специальный режим просмотра.
- ✅ Поддержка графического интерфейса и управление мышью.
- ✅ Возможность использования произвольных имен для ячеек.
- ✅ Встроенная помощь и обучающие материалы внутри программы.
- ✅ Автоматический пересчет зависимых ячеек в фоновом режиме.
Версия для Macintosh заложила фундамент пользовательского опыта, который мы знаем сегодня. Именно тогда сформировалась концепция «рабочей книги» (workbook), состоящей из множества листов. Это позволяло хранить связанные данные в одном файле, что упрощало работу сными проектами. Интерфейс был спроектирован так, чтобы быть интуитивно понятным даже для тех, кто раньше не работал с электронными таблицами.
Появление Excel для Windows
Только в ноябре 1987 года, спустя два года после Mac-версии, Microsoft выпустила Excel для операционной системы Windows 2.0. К этому времени Windows еще не была доминирующей ОС, но Microsoft использовала Excel как «killer app» (приложение-убийцу), которое мотивировало бы пользователей переходить на новую платформу. Это был стратегический ход, направленный на продвижение собственной операционной системы.
Первая версия для Windows имела номер 2.0, чтобы сохранить нумерацию версий для Mac, где уже вышли обновления. Программа работала значительно быстрее конкурентов и использовала преимущества графической оболочки. Lotus 1-2-3 в это время все еще пыталась адаптировать свой текстовый интерфейс, что выглядело архаично на фоне нового продукта Microsoft. Пользователи быстро оценили скорость работы и удобство управления.
Технические детали первой версии для Windows
Первая версия для Windows требовала всего 2 МБ оперативной памяти и занимала около 700 КБ на диске. Она поддерживала 256 столбцов и 16 384 строки, что считалось огромным объемом для того времени.
С выходом Windows 3.0 в 1990 году популярность Excel начала расти экспоненциально. Программа стала стандартом де-факто для бизнес-вычислений. Microsoft активно внедряла новые функции, такие как поддержка макросов и возможность встраивания объектов. Это превратило таблицу из простого калькулятора в мощную платформу для разработки приложений.
Эволюция версий и ключевые функции
С момента своего появления Excel прошел огромный путь развития. Каждая новая версия приносила значительные улучшения в производительности и функциональности. В 90-е годы основным вектором развития стало внедрение VBA (Visual Basic for Applications), что позволило пользователям создавать сложные автоматизированные системы. Это открыло возможности для интеграции с другими офисными приложениями и базами данных.
В начале 2000-х годов акцент сместился на безопасность и совместимость с интернет-стандартами. Появилась поддержка XML, улучшилась работа с внешними источниками данных. Excel 2007 принес революционное изменение интерфейса — ленту Ribbon, которая заменила традиционное меню. Это позволило вывести больше инструментов на экран и упростило доступ к часто используемым функциям.
| Версия | Год выхода | Ключевое нововведение | Платформа |
|---|---|---|---|
| Excel 1.0 | 1985 | Графический интерфейс | Mac OS |
| Excel 2.0 | 1987 | Первая версия для Windows | Windows 2.0 |
| Excel 5.0 | 1993 | Поддержка VBA макросов | Windows 3.1 |
| Excel 2007 | 2007 | Интерфейс Ribbon и формат.xlsx | Windows Vista |
| Excel 365 | 2011+ | Облачные вычисления и подписка | Кроссплатформенная |
Современные версии, такие как Microsoft 365, предлагают облачную синхронизацию и совместную работу в реальном времени. Функции искусственного интеллекта помогают анализировать данные и находить закономерности. Программа продолжает развиваться, оставаясь лидером рынка электронных таблиц вот уже несколько десятилетий.
☑️ Проверка совместимости старых файлов
Роль Билла Гейтса и стратегия Microsoft
Хотя непосредственным разработчиком считается Дуг Кландин, нельзя игнорировать роль основателя компании Билла Гейтса в успехе продукта. Именно его стратегическое видение позволило Microsoft получить доступ к спецификациям Macintosh и начать разработку графической версии раньше конкурентов. Гейтс понимал, что будущее за графическими интерфейсами, и настаивал на переключении ресурсов компании на этот трек.
Стратегия Microsoft заключалась в создании экосистемы, где Excel, Word и Windows работают вместено. OLE (Object Linking and Embedding) технология позволила вставлять таблицы в документы Word и презентации PowerPoint. Это создало высокий порог входа для конкурентов, так как пользователи привыкали к единому стандарту работы с данными. Гейтс лично курировал многие аспекты разработки, требуя высокой производительности.
⚠️ Внимание: Успех Excel стал возможен благодаря сочетанию технической грамотности инженеров и агрессивной маркетинговой стратегии Microsoft по захвату рынка.
Влияние корпоративной культуры Microsoft проявилось в постоянном обновлении продукта. Компания не дала продукту «почить на лаврах», даже когда он стал лидером рынка. Постоянные инвестиции в исследования и разработки позволяли внедрять новые функции быстрее, чем конкуренты могли их скопировать. Это доминирование на протяжении более 30 лет.
Современное состояние и альтернативы
Сегодня Excel является частью огромного пакета офисных приложений и облачных сервисов. Он используется не только для простых вычислений, но и для анализа больших данных, построения финансовых моделей и даже разработки прототипов программ. Power Query и Power Pivot превратили таблицу в полноценный инструмент Business Intelligence. Однако у программы появились и серьезные конкуренты.
На рынке существуют альтернативы, такие как Google Таблицы, которые предлагают лучшую совместную работу «из коробки», или специализированные инструменты вроде Python pandas для анализа данных. Тем не менее, совместимость с форматами .xlsx остается критически важной для бизнеса. Многие корпоративные процессы завязаны на макросах и формулах, написанных за десятилетия использования Excel.
- 🚀 Интеграция с облачными хранилищами OneDrive и SharePoint.
- 🚀 Поддержка скриптов на JavaScript для автоматизации.
- 🚀 Улучшенные инструменты визуализации данных и диаграмм.
- 🚀 Мобильные приложения для iOS и Android с полным функционалом.
Несмотря на возраст, программа продолжает развиваться. Внедрение функций на основе искусственного интеллекта, таких как «Идеи» (Ideas), помогает пользователям находить скрытые закономерности в данных без глубоких знаний статистики. Это делает мощный инструмент анализа доступным для широкого круга пользователей, сохраняя наследие, заложенное первыми разработчиками.
⚠️ Внимание: При работе с очень большими объемами данных (Big Data) Excel может работать медленно. В таких случаях рекомендуется использовать специализированные базы данных или языки программирования.
Часто задаваемые вопросы (FAQ)
Кто конкретно является изобретателем Excel?
Основным разработчиком и «отцом» Excel считается Дуг Кландин (Doug Klunder), который написал первую версию программы в 1982-1985 годах. Он создал продукт, который изначально назывался Multiplan, а затем был переименован в Excel.
В каком году появился первый Excel?
Первая версия Excel вышла в 1985 году для компьютеров Apple Macintosh. Версия для операционной системы Windows появилась двумя годами позже, в 1987 году.
Почему Excel назвали именно так?
Название «Excel» должно было символизировать превосходство и совершенство (от англ. «to excel» — преуспевать, превосходить). Однако из-за конфликта прав на торговую марку с другой компанией, в США продукт некоторое время продавался под названием Microsoft Excel, чтобы избежать судебных исков.
Работал ли Excel на MS-DOS?
Сам по себе классический Excel никогда не работал в чистом текстовом режиме MS-DOS, в отличие от своего предшественника Multiplan. Он создавался именно как графическое приложение. Однако существовала версия Excel для Windows 2.0, которая работала поверх DOS, но требовала графической оболочки Windows.
Какая версия Excel стала самой популярной?
Одной из самых популярных и долгоживущих версий считается Excel 2003 благодаря своей стабильности и привычному интерфейсу. Однако по количеству пользователей ее превзошли более современные версии из пакета Office 365, которые обновляются непрерывно.